MAGESI FC MAKES HISTORY

Magesi Football Club has beaten Mamelodi Sundowns 2-1 to win the Carling Knockout at the Toyota Stadium in Bloemfontein, Free State, on Saturday, 23 November 2024.

Dikwena Tša Meetse came from a goal down to win the cup, R6.85-million cheque including a participation fee and made history in the process.

Magesi FC came into this clash as the underdogs and Sundowns were on the offensive from the onset, creating a lot of chances, but Magesi FC skipper Elvis Chipezeze was leading by example, making some great saves.

Sundowns drew first blood in the 36th minute through Iqraam Rayners, who finally got the better of Chipezeze. Heads dropped momentarily on Magesi FC’s side and by halftime, Sundowns were 1-0 to the good.

In this tournament, specifically, Magesi FC has proved its mettle.

Three minutes after the interval, Clinton Larsen’s charges were back on level terms, with Tshepo Kakora on the end of a cross by Edmore Chirambadare.

From this point, it was anybody’s game, with both teams going all out for a win.

With just three minutes of regulation time remaining, the big moment came for Magesi FC, as Abrahams fired home from a corner by Chirambadare to seal the win.
